神的信實

這樣說來,猶太人有什麼優越呢?割禮有什麼益處呢? 在各方面都有很多。首要的,是神的話語確實委託給他們了。 即使他們中有些人不信,到底又怎麼樣呢?難道他們的不信會使神的信實無效嗎? 絕對不會!即使每個人都是說謊者,神還是真實的。正如經上所記:

「這樣,你說話的時候,顯為公義;
被評斷的時候,必然得勝。」[a]

但是,如果我按人的意思來說,我們的不義可以顯明神的義,那我們要怎麼說呢?難道降震怒的神是不公正的嗎? 絕對不是!否則,神怎麼能審判世界呢? 那麼,如果神的真實因我的虛謊使他的榮耀更加豐盛,為什麼我還要像罪人一樣被定罪呢? 這樣,為什麼不說「讓我們作惡好帶來善」呢?——我們正是如此受到毀謗,也有些人說過我們講了這話——這些人被定罪倒是應該的。

沒有義人

那麼怎麼樣呢?我們猶太人比別人好嗎?當然不是!我們已經指出:猶太人和外邦人[b]都在罪孽之下。 10 正如經上所記:

「沒有義人,連一個也沒有;
11 沒有領悟的,
沒有尋求神的。
12 人人都遠離了正道,
一同成了無用的;
沒有仁慈的,
連一個也沒有。[c]
13 他們的喉嚨是敞開的墳墓,
他們用舌頭玩弄詭詐,[d]
他們的嘴唇含有蛇毒,[e]
14 他們滿口是咒罵和苦毒,[f]
15 他們的腳步為殺人[g]流血而飛快,
16 他們的路上只有毀滅和慘禍;
17 和平之路[h],他們從來不知道。[i]
18 他們的眼目中沒有對神的敬畏。[j]

19 我們知道,律法上的一切話都是對律法之下的人講的,好堵住每個人的口,使全世界的人都在神的審判之下有罪, 20 因為沒有一個人[k]本於律法上的行為在神面前被稱為義;原來,藉著律法,只能對罪有真正的認識。

因信稱義

21 但如今,神的義已經在律法之外顯明出來,被律法和先知們所見證, 22 那就是:神的義藉著對耶穌基督的信仰[l],臨到所有信的人,並沒有分別。 23 要知道,每個人都犯了罪,虧缺了神的榮耀; 24 但藉著神的恩典,藉著在基督耶穌裡的救贖,卻無償地被稱為義。 25 神預先定下耶穌為平息祭[m],是用耶穌的血、藉著人的信,為要顯明神自己的義;因為他用忍耐的心,寬容人過去所犯的罪, 26 為了在現今的時刻顯明他的義,好表明他自己為義,也稱信耶穌的人為義。

沒有可誇耀的

27 既然如此,還有什麼可誇耀的呢?根本沒有。憑著什麼法則呢?憑著行為的法則嗎?不是!而是憑著信的法則。 28 就是說,我們認為:人被稱為義,是藉著信,與律法上的行為無關。 29 難道神只是猶太人的神嗎?不也是外邦人的神嗎?是的,他也是外邦人的神, 30 既然神真是一位;他要使受割禮的人因信稱義,也要使沒有受割禮的人因信稱義。 31 那麼,我們是藉著信廢掉律法嗎?絕對不是!反而確立了律法。

God’s Faithfulness

What advantage, then, is there in being a Jew, or what value is there in circumcision? Much in every way!(A) First of all, the Jews have been entrusted with the very words of God.(B)

What if some were unfaithful?(C) Will their unfaithfulness nullify God’s faithfulness?(D) Not at all! Let God be true,(E) and every human being a liar.(F) As it is written:

“So that you may be proved right when you speak
    and prevail when you judge.”[a](G)

But if our unrighteousness brings out God’s righteousness more clearly,(H) what shall we say? That God is unjust in bringing his wrath on us? (I am using a human argument.)(I) Certainly not! If that were so, how could God judge the world?(J) Someone might argue, “If my falsehood enhances God’s truthfulness and so increases his glory,(K) why am I still condemned as a sinner?”(L) Why not say—as some slanderously claim that we say—“Let us do evil that good may result”?(M) Their condemnation is just!

No One Is Righteous

What shall we conclude then? Do we have any advantage?(N) Not at all! For we have already made the charge that Jews and Gentiles alike are all under the power of sin.(O) 10 As it is written:

“There is no one righteous, not even one;
11     there is no one who understands;
    there is no one who seeks God.
12 All have turned away,
    they have together become worthless;
there is no one who does good,
    not even one.”[b](P)
13 “Their throats are open graves;
    their tongues practice deceit.”[c](Q)
“The poison of vipers is on their lips.”[d](R)
14     “Their mouths are full of cursing and bitterness.”[e](S)
15 “Their feet are swift to shed blood;
16     ruin and misery mark their ways,
17 and the way of peace they do not know.”[f](T)
18     “There is no fear of God before their eyes.”[g](U)

19 Now we know that whatever the law says,(V) it says to those who are under the law,(W) so that every mouth may be silenced(X) and the whole world held accountable to God.(Y) 20 Therefore no one will be declared righteous in God’s sight by the works of the law;(Z) rather, through the law we become conscious of our sin.(AA)

Righteousness Through Faith

21 But now apart from the law the righteousness of God(AB) has been made known, to which the Law and the Prophets testify.(AC) 22 This righteousness(AD) is given through faith(AE) in[h] Jesus Christ(AF) to all who believe.(AG) There is no difference between Jew and Gentile,(AH) 23 for all have sinned(AI) and fall short of the glory of God, 24 and all are justified(AJ) freely by his grace(AK) through the redemption(AL) that came by Christ Jesus. 25 God presented Christ as a sacrifice of atonement,[i](AM) through the shedding of his blood(AN)—to be received by faith. He did this to demonstrate his righteousness, because in his forbearance he had left the sins committed beforehand unpunished(AO) 26 he did it to demonstrate his righteousness at the present time, so as to be just and the one who justifies those who have faith in Jesus.

27 Where, then, is boasting?(AP) It is excluded. Because of what law? The law that requires works? No, because of the law that requires faith. 28 For we maintain that a person is justified by faith apart from the works of the law.(AQ) 29 Or is God the God of Jews only? Is he not the God of Gentiles too? Yes, of Gentiles too,(AR) 30 since there is only one God, who will justify the circumcised by faith and the uncircumcised through that same faith.(AS) 31 Do we, then, nullify the law by this faith? Not at all! Rather, we uphold the law.
